Dalston’s Arcola Theatre hosted the launch of a campaign to make Hackney an official sanctuary for people who have suffered from poverty, persecution and war.
Musicians Travelling Irons and former Children’s Laureate Michael Rosen were among those to perform on Saturday (March 12).
Supporters are calling for Hackney to be accredited as a Borough of Sanctuary, recognised as a place of safety.
Reverend Cathy Bird, who is one of the organisers, said: “For many years the borough has had a reputation as a place of refuge and hospitality for people from all over the world who have come seeking a place of safety. Recent cuts mean that many vital services for migrants are facing closure and the capacity of the borough to continue to be a place of welcome is seriously threatened.”
